- Our mission is to provide a collaborative learning environment that inspires creativity, integrity, and academic excellence.
-
WHO ARE WE?
- College-preparatory high school (U.C. approved curriculum)
- Excellent student/teacher ratio
- A class size that promotes learning (average 9)
- Small educational environment
-
WHO ARE THE STUDENTS WE ENROLL?
- Students who demonstrate academic and creative potential.
- Students who are seeking a close relationship with their teachers.
- Students who will actively participate in the learning process and in the school.
- Students who will make a personal investment in their academic success.
- Students who value the opportunities offered in a small learning community.
-
WHAT MAKES US UNIQUE?
- We celebrate diverse thinking and individual personalities.
- We practice collaboration instead of competition.
- We offer participatory classes and encourage each individual's voice.
- We motivate students through innovative lessons and real-world applications.
- We emphasize conceptual thinking rather than rote learning.
- We honor each student's unique learning style.
- We identify and nurture each student's talents and gifts.
- We offer a web-based daily communication tool for parents, students and staff.
- We meet daily to ensure full staff knowledge of each student's progress.
-
- Students at The Marin School matriculate to leading colleges and universities across the country. We believe in the individual, and everything we do is designed to inspire, guide and empower each student to achieve his or her full academic and social potential.
